Dynamics of Flow in Albumin Solution Treated by Low-Temperature Atmospheric Pressure Helium Plasma Jet

摘要
Dynamics of albumin agglomeration and dissolution induced by a helium plasma jet using the Schlieren visualization technique were demonstrated. The Schlieren technique enabled us to visualize the plasma-induced agglomeration of albumin on the albumin solution and dissolution from the agglomerate. Through the dissolution, a high-density albumin region moved downward, forming downward flows. During the plasma treatment, the downward flows were observed with a flow velocity of around 0.2 mm/s, while the flow velocity was 0.7 mm/s–0.9 mm/s without the plasma treatment. It was found that the plasma treatment decelerates the downward flows.
